With the rocker cover off the condition of the chain and top sprocket should be easy to check.
If you buy a new chain with a a split link (most come like this) you can join it to the old one and wind it around. No need for sumps or bonnets off or any of that b0llox.
Unless the bottom sprocket is really foooked , leave well alone, changing it will add a whole load of aggro and pain to a relatively straight forward job.
With the rocker cover off the condition of the chain and top sprocket should be easy to check.
The timing marks are pretty obvious and as long as you are careful and mark everything, you can not really go wrong.
PS When/ if undoing the cam sprocket, be sure to stick a lump of rag in the front cover to prevent any bolts etc falling into the sump......
What I would also do with the cam cover off: buy two new copper washers, remove the banjo bolt, twist the spray bar through 180 degrees with grips and drill the oil holes out with a 1mm drill. This will put a lot more oil on the cam and extend it's life, and can quieten down a noisy one. Wash the banjo and the thread in the cylinder head with carb/brake cleaner and tighten it to be moderately tight. Not sure what the torque figure is.

Andy means, leave one end attached,the end nearest the Radiator, then move the unattached end of the spraybar round , again towards the radiator,so that it is now clear off the cylinder head, then drill your holes.capnmchl wrote:What do you mean twist through 180 degrees?
